Bulldogs Grind Out Gritty Overtime Win

Franklin, MASS.- Trailing by 12 points at halftime, the Dean College Bulldogs battled back in the second half to defeat NHTI 92-88 in overtime.  In front of a racous crowd at Pieri Gym, Dean's two guards took over down the stretch and put the Bulldogs over the top.

Aziz Gilliam and Dayvon Russell both scored 26 points for Dean.  Both were consistently able to get to the lane and finish in traffic, especially late in the game as the Bulldogs made their run.  They combined for 12 of the team's 14 overtime points.

Dean trailed for most of the game.  They were down 12 at halftime, and the lead was as large as 13 with just under 17 minutes remaining.  

Demetrius Sumpter started the run for the Bulldogs with a layup at 16:35.  Three minutes later, two free throws from Russell cut the lead to 7, and a three point dagger from Russell on the ensuing possesion cut the lead to 4 and forced a Lynx timeout.

Dean took the lead for the first time in the game at the 6:10 mark on two free throws from Gilliam (61-60).   The teams traded baskets down the stretch, with no team holding a lead larger than three over the final six minutes.

After a free throw from Gilliam gave Dean a 77-76 lead with 17 ticks remaining, Joe Simpson connected on 1-2 from the line for NHTI to send the game to overtime. 

Dean fell into a hole early in OT, with Simpson scoring a quick 8 points for the LYNX and giving them a 85-81 lead with 3:10 remaining.  Gilliam scored on Dean's 4 ensuing possesions, and Russell scored back to back layups to give the Bulldogs a 3 point lead.  Gilliam closed it out with a free throw at :17 to push the lead to two scores and seal the game for Dean.

In addition to Russell and Gilliam, Naquwan Solomon scored 22 and was a force on the glass, collecting 12 rebounds.

NHTI was led by Michael Dejesus, who scored 24.  Joe Simpson had 15, Dante Ramos had 11 points and 12 boards, J'Quavious Thurman had 10 points and 8 rebounds, and Alex Cohen pitched in 10.  

Dean shot 50% from the field to NHTI's 36%, but struggled from deep, connecting on only 3-15 3's to NHTI's 12-37.  Dean led 24-6 in fast break points, but NHTI lead 29-14 in points off the bench.

The win brings the Bulldogs to 13-10 on the season.  They host Newbury College on Tuesday at 7:00.

The loss drops NHTI to 17-11.  The Lynx travel to Umaine Augusta for a 7:00 tilt on Tuesday.
